The Community Forum for Economic Development and the NAACP are co-hosting a meeting to discuss bringing the Moral Mondays Movement to Indiana. Moral Mondays is a multi-issue, multiracial movement anchored in five critical issues:
- Education
- Economic Development
- Health
- Voter's Rights
- Criminal Justice
The goal is to bring groups working on seemingly different issues together to support each other and work towards the larger moral issue of equity and justice for all. The movement began in North Carolina and this year brought thousands of people together to protest in the state house.
